[QUOTE="Cerebral Paladin, post: 3573891, member: 3448"] “As I said, you have my Order’s thanks. As I was explaining to Dame Brionna, the enemies that one can see have either been neutralized or are in a position where destiny weighs in your favor. The final battle with the demonlord of cats will be more vicious, but I can see that he will fail. The binding to the land will give the Archduke another push, another strength in the struggle. That is beyond the Abomination of Shur, and it will be defeated. “However, there is one behind. I cannot get a clear reading. My focus is divination, and I have spent many years attaining a mastery of my field. But I have been unable to even see his surroundings or characteristics. He is a master of deception, a master of lies.” “You say ‘he’ is; are you certain of the enemy’s gender then?” asked Kit. “I am certain that he is male.” Dame Brionna nodded thoughtfully. “Based on what you’ve said, he must be enormously powerful, to be beyond such as the Abomination. Are we talking about an evil god?” “I do not think a god,” replied Grand Dame Sophia judiciously. “Gods are bound by the Compact, except Borsh’tro, and his stench is unmistakable. A demon-lord, perhaps? A Baron, an Earl? I approached my sister, but differences in ideology and faith can blind us to what we do not wish to see. But you can act, and I am convinced that this deceiver has infiltrated the Order of the Pure White Flame. It has not touched my sister, but she is oblivious and will not clean her own house. And if I understand the rules of the Order within this realm, the government cannot do anything until a crime has been committed. Since the faith of Glor’diadel does not maintain an Inquisition… the government must keep an even more vigilant eye.” “And the government does keep a vigilant eye,” said Kit. “But what makes you so certain that the Order of the Pure White Flame has been infiltrated?” “I have seen them in visions. Not their faces, but there are three of them. One is a woman who has sought refuge with them, who has some reason to hate the Archduke.” Kit closed her eyes momentarily, both in sadness and to focus her thoughts. “Does this image match that one?” She projected an image of Baroness Francesca’s sister into the Grand Dame’s mind. “Yes, that is the one who has fled to them. I think she is a pawn in this.” “She is a pawn,” Kit said definitively. “She has been hurt terribly and lied to.” “I am sorry to hear that,” replied the Grand Dame, with a tone of true compassion. “But she will be a danger.” [/QUOTE]
